Karl Landsteiner (* 14. June 1868 in Baden; † 26. June 1943 in New York City) was a österreichischer Pathologe, Serologe und Nobelpreisträger. He was 75 years old. He was married to Leopoldine Helene Wlasto. His education included University of Vienna and University of Geneva. He worked at University of Vienna, University of Geneva and The Rockefeller University. His faith was Catholicism. He received 5 awards, including Aronson Prize, Nobel Prize in Physiology or Medicine. His cause of death was myocardial infarction. He was buried at Prospect Hill Cemetery.
